The 6th Shibuya Bon Odori is scheduled to be held on Saturday, August 2, 2025.
The location will be the 109 Event Space, Dogenzaka, and Bunkamura-dori.
Traffic Restrictions: 4:30 PM - 10:30 PM
Bon Odori Festival: 6:00 PM - 9:30 PM (The end time may be moved up depending on the day's circumstances)
*The event may be canceled in case of severe weather.
Shibuya Bon Odori has been held since 2017 with the theme of "creating a place for interaction between the people of Shibuya and those who come to Shibuya."
Parts of Bunkamura-dori and Dogenzaka are closed to traffic, and a yagura (a traditional tower) is set up on the road in front of SHIBUYA109. People of all ages, including foreign visitors, join hands and form a large circle to enjoy the Bon Odori dance. On the day of the event, there are also festival stalls such as shooting galleries, super ball scooping, and food trucks.
In addition to Shibuya's original songs like "Shibuya Ondo," "Olympic Shibuya Ondo," and "Dreaming Shibuya Ondo," classic songs that everyone has heard, such as "Tokyo Ondo," "Great Tokyo Ondo," "Kawachi Otoko Bushi," and "Tanko Bushi," are played. The Shibuya Bon Odori is the only place where you can enjoy traditional Bon Odori in the unique setting in front of SHIBUYA109.
